Timbercity Wood Technologies is a demand driven Malawian company finding its niche in the advanced technology of wood machining, wooden and carpentry products; interior designing; and sales of materials and services related to the wooden world. We are based in Blantyre with a footprint in Lilongwe and Mzuzu. We sale wooden products like kitchen units, chest drawers, TV stands, closets, beds, bar stools, inhouse bars, boardrooms, wardrobes. We also sell melamine and all kinds of boards. Additionally, we do tiling, roofing and all work that requires state-of-the-art wooden technology and expertise.

Painting Technicians (2)

Reporting to the Workshop Superintendent, the successful candidate will be responsible, amongst others, for:

Surface Preparation: Preparing surfaces for painting by cleaning, removing old paint, filling holes, and smoothing walls. This may involve washing walls, priming surfaces, and making minor repairs.

Painting Application: Applying paint, stain, and coatings using brushes, rollers, or sprayers. Ensure even application and adherence to safety standards.

Mixing and Matching: Mixing paints and other materials to achieve desired colors and finishes, ensuring the right texture and consistency.

Equipment Maintenance: Maintaining and clean painting equipment, including brushes, rollers, and sprayers, to ensure optimal performance.

Collaboration: Working with other team members to ensure efficient workflow and adherence to project timelines.

Quality Control: Inspecting completed work for quality and compliance with specifications, making adjustments as necessary to meet high standards.

The successful candidate should have the following specifications, experience and skill sets:

An advanced diploma in painting or its equivalent.

A minimum of 3 years’ experience in the painting field.

Must be computer literate and able to prepare works programs & weekly progress reports.

Physical Stamina: The job often requires standing for long periods, climbing ladders, and working in various weather conditions.

Knowledge of Materials: Familiarity with different types of paints, finishes, and application techniques is crucial.

Safety Awareness: Understanding and adhering to safety protocols to prevent accidents and ensure a safe working environment.
